There are a variety of methods you can borrow cash to pay for house restorations, however the 2 best options for home flippers are: a Fannie Mae HomeStyle Remodelling Home Loan or an FHA 203( k) Home mortgage. Both loan types include their own advantages and disadvantages, nevertheless the main distinction is that the 203( k) loan caps the home repair work costs at $35,000 while the HomeStyle loan allows you to borrow as much as $50,000 or 50% of the "finished" assessed worth.

What Happened To Rehab Addict Fundamentals Explained

For example, while HUD doesn't prohibit turning with FHA loans, you may not receive one if you're within 90 days of purchasing your home. Source: (The Lenders Network) You're also needed to work with a licensed professional to make the repair work with a 203( k) loan (so no money-saving Do It Yourself), and you may experience prolonged closing times.

It may seem counterintuitive to budget plan before you have actually discovered a home, but the last thing you want is to fall for a house's capacity, just to discover that you truly can't pay for to fix it up. While you will need to improve your budget once you've picked a property, you need to understand the fundamental budget plan so you're just purchasing houses that you can manage with your monetary plan.

image

When you were looking for your main house, you concentrated on finding a house you might fund on your income and the features you personally chose. If any remodeling required to be done, you knew you might put it off till you might pay for itand you most likely never ever even considered how much you might sell for in the future.

You'll likewise need to evaluate the expenditure of remodeling the residential or commercial property instantly, project how much you'll be able to resell for once it's repaired upthen do the mathematics to estimate your opportunities of making a profit. Unfortunately, budgeting for the remodel is a lot harder when you're flipping. You can't invest money on just anything to make it look betteryou require to research which projects use the finest return on financial investment (ROI), and what updates buyers in your area are paying more for.
